Property Description

This four-bedroom semi-detached home is situated in Uplands, on the sought-after West Side of Welwyn Garden City. Ideally placed for Monks Walk School, local shops and everyday amenities, the property is also within easy reach of parkland and woodland walks. Further highlights include two reception rooms, a home office, driveway parking, a single garage and a two-level rear garden with a summer house.
